Overview

Entering the wind trade in Schenectady, NY, often begins with specialized training and education, combining theoretical knowledge with practical experience.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the wind energy sector is expected to grow by 60% from 2023 to 2033, with wind turbine technicians earning a median annual wage of $61,770 as of May 2023. In Schenectady, NY, the average weekly wage for wind energy professionals is approximately $3,200, with experienced technicians often earning over $100,000 annually. Educational programs, industry certifications, and apprenticeships offered by trade schools and organizations like the Global Wind Organisation provide aspiring wind energy professionals with the skills needed to thrive in this rapidly expanding field.
